A Finance Controller is required to manage the accounting and finance department of a manufacturing organisation. Our client is a growth business operating within the manufacturing sector. Based in Swansea, they are recognised for their high-quality service and commitment to delivering exceptional results. With a team of dedicated professionals, they continue to grow and create a significant impact in their field.
This is a fantastic opportunity for an accountant to join an amazing manufacturing business with big growth plans
This is a newly created role within the organisation and will be responsible for the day to day running of the accounts department
Oversee all company accounts and investments.
Create monthly and annual reports to identify results, trends, and financial forecasts.
Supervise and manage financial department staff, including accountants and financial assistants.
Motivate and lead finance team members by clarifying roles and providing helpful feedback.
Suggest updates and improvements for accounting systems, including payroll and invoicing
Ensure that all financial transactions are properly recorded, filed, and reported
Establish and implement financial reporting systems to comply with government regulations and legislation
Collaborate with auditing services to ensure proper compliance with all regulations
Develop budgets and financial plans for the company based on research and datareports
Review all financial plans and budgets regularly to look for cost reduction opportunities
Examine all financial reports and data closely to check for discrepancies
Create systems to prevent errors in data collection and calculations
Report to the Group Financial Controller with timely and accurate financial information
Assist the Group Financial Controller in presenting reports to senior executives, stakeholders, and board members.
A successful Finance Controller should have:
Professional certification such as ACCA, ACA, CIMA or qualified by experience (QBE with relevant experience)
Proficient understanding of accounting and financial management principles
Project accounting experience would be desirable
Generous holiday allowance of 25 days plus bank holidays
Fully office based
